About

JP Saxe is the soulful singer-songwriter who broke out with 2019’s Grammy Award-nominated “If the World Was Ending” (featuring Julia Michaels). The multi-platinum artist’s catalog includes lush ballads like “Moderación” (featuring Camilo), “A Little Bit Yours,” “Line By Line” (featuring Maren Morris) and “I Don’t Miss You,” with guitar work by John Mayer. Saxe’s debut album, Dangerous Levels of Introspection (2021), earned the Canadian singer-songwriter acclaim from Entertainment Weekly, American Songwriter, UPROXX, and EUPHORIA. In September 2023, Saxe released his much-anticipated second album, A Grey Area, providing the name (and impetus) for his first world tour: A Grey Area World Tour.

JP Saxe headed out on A Grey Area World Tour in January 2024. After kicking off in Edmonton, Alberta, the tour covered much of North America.

A Grey Area World Tour began on January 27, 2024, at the Midway in Edmonton, Alberta.

The A Grey Area World Tour took JP Saxe to the following cities:

  • 01/27 – Edmonton, AB @ Midway
  • 01/28 – Calgary, AB @ The Palace Theatre
  • 02/02 – San Francisco, CA @ The Fillmore
  • 02/06 – Los Angeles, CA @ The Wiltern
  • 02/09 – San Diego, CA @ Music Box
  • 02/10 – Phoenix, AZ @ The Van Buren
  • 02/19 – Austin, TX @ Scoot Inn
  • 02/21 – Houston, TX @ Heights Theater
  • 02/23 – Tampa, FL @ Orpheum Theatre
  • 02/24 – Ft Lauderdale, FL @ Revolution Live
  • 02/25 – Orlando, FL @ The Social
  • 02/27 – Atlanta, GA @ Buckhead Theatre
  • 02/28 – Charlotte, NC @ The Underground
  • 03/01 – Silver Spring, MD @ The Fillmore Silver Spring
  • 03/02 – Philadelphia, PA @ Brooklyn Bowl Philadelphia
  • 03/03 – New York, NY @ Webster Hall
  • 03/06 – Boston, MA @ Royale Boston
  • 03/07 – Montreal, QC @ Théâtre Beanfield
  • 03/08 – Nepean, ON @ Algonquin Commons Theatre
  • 03/09 – Toronto, ON @ History
  • 03/11 – Millvale, PA @ Mr Smalls Theatre
  • 03/12 – Detroit, MI @ The Shelter
  • 03/14 – Nashville, TN @ Brooklyn Bowl Nashville
  • 03/16 – Columbus, OH @ A&R Music Bar
  • 03/17 – Indianapolis, IN @ Old National Centre
  • 03/19 – Chicago, IL @ House of Blues Chicago
  • 03/21 – Minneapolis, MN @ Varsity Theater
  • 03/23 – Denver, CO @ Ogden Theatre

Japanese-American musician Justin Nozuka and Peruvian singer-songwriter Nicole Zignago opened on select dates of the A Grey Area World Tour.
